Neuromuscular activation using the “exarta” suspended system in rehabilitation of patients after a stroke. YAKUTKHON

Author: YAKUTKHON MADJIDOVA, MAKHMUDJON BAKHRAMOV, OLGA KIM, OYBEK BUSTONOV, TULKIN TADJIYEV
Abstract: The neuromuscular activation method using the Exarta suspension system allows you to effectively restore optimal motor activity, relieve pain, with a gradual increase in load. Unstable support gives dynamic stability to joints, stimulates mechanoreceptors and enriches motor development programs. Three-dimensional training combines movements in all planes, forming functional motor stereotypes, improving coordination, balance and a sense of one's own body.
